Description
The Merlot vineyards are planted at 130m above sea-level in cool nutrient-rich Tukulu soil. Located on a crest, the vineyards receive constant exposure to the sun, contributing to ripeness and richness of flavour in the grapes. To increase sunlight exposure while still giving adequate shade, the leaves are picked out twice during the berry set. The blocks are harvested twice to avoid any unripe grapes. The vineyards are 14 years of age and yields at an average of 8 tons per hectare.
